Ordinals
beta
Sat 1337169517206210
decimal
324867.2017206210
degree
0°114867′291″2017206210‴
percentile
63.674738984623666%
name
ejlxdclwryd
cycle
0
epoch
1
period
161
block
324867
offset
2017206210
timestamp
2014-10-11 15:15:33 UTC
rarity
common
prev
next